7. testowanie,

Tak jak w przypadku każdego innego kodu, implementacja w trybie piaskownicy powinna zawierać testy. Ich celem nie jest sprawdzanie poprawności programu, ale przede wszystkim sprawdzanie, czy program w trybie piaskownicy może działać bez problemów, na przykład w celu naruszenia zasad działania w trybie piaskownicy. Dodatkowo sprawdza się, czy zasada piaskownicy jest prawidłowa.

Program w piaskownicy jest testowany tak samo jak w środowisku produkcyjnym, z użyciem argumentów i plików wejściowych, które normalnie przetwarzałby.

Mogą to być tak proste jak test powłoki lub testy C++ wykorzystujące procesy podrzędne. Jeśli potrzebujesz inspiracji, zapoznaj się z przykładami.